Safe Play and Responsible Gaming Considerations

As online casinos rise in popularity, the aspect of responsible gaming becomes increasingly relevant. Casual players tend to appreciate platforms that encourage balanced engagement, offering tools such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and clear information about the risks associated with gambling. Recognizing the line between entertainment and potential harm is essential, especially for those who do not engage regularly but want to maintain control over their activity.

In most cases, maintaining awareness of one’s own gaming habits helps preserve the positive aspects of online gambling, ensuring that it remains a source of enjoyment without unintended consequences. Responsible play features add a layer of reassurance that appeals to many casual participants.
